Q: Is 14,144,440 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 14,144,440 is not a prime number.

Why is 14,144,440 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 14144440 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 20 40 353,611 707,222 1,414,444 1,768,055 2,828,888 3,536,110 7,072,220 and 14,144,440, with no remainder.

Since 14,144,440 cannot be divided by just 1 and 14,144,440, it is not a prime number.
